Clarksville (also known as Clarksville Junction ) is a small village three kilometers south-west of Milton in Otago region of the South Island of New Zealand. The State Highway 8 where it meets State Highway 1 The place was until 1968 also the site of a railway junction, where the Roxburgh Branch leaves the Main South Line. 1907 2.8 km long line was built parallel to the main route to Milton to improve railway operations. Until the closure of this stretch on September 19, 1960 more Milton was the connection point as Clarksville.
